I thought about for a minute on the H-34 to get more light in the aft cabin.. then I realized that the plexi would have to be recessed from the outside to keep any errant dock boards from peeling it off.. Would require a bit of glass work to get the outer surface of the glass flush with the outer surface of the hull.. Not an insurmountable job, but not trivial by a longshot.
